Josephine Ann Collins 1870–1955 – Genealogical Records

Birth Date: 16 Nov 1870

Birth Location: Roslyn Bush, Southland, Southland, New Zealand

Death Date: 8 NOV 1955

Death Location: Tolaga Bay, Gisborne, Gisborne, New Zealand

Father: Martin Collins

Mother: Catherine Duggan

Spouse(s): Patrick Lynch

Children(s): Eric Lynch

The story of Josephine Ann Collins began in 1870 in Roslyn Bush, Southland, Southland, New Zealand. Josephine Ann Collins married Patrick David Charles Lynch, and had children including Eric Myles Lynch. Josephine Ann Collins passed away in 1955 in Tolaga Bay, Gisborne, Gisborne, New Zealand.
